Miguel Gallego is a sound and media artist. He develops strategies to reveal how the devices, protocols, and lexicons of contemporary discursive regimes structure and condition thought. He has exhibited at Sinkhole, theBlanc, and TRAMPS, and has performed at Dia Chelsea. He holds an MFA in Sound Art from Columbia University.
